Embedded Systems and the Role of Flash Memory Embedded systems, the backbone of modern technology, power everything from smart appliances to industrial machines and medical devices. Designed for specific tasks, these systems demand efficiency, reliability, and real-time operation. Flash memory—a non-volatile storage solution—is revolutionizing the way these systems function by enabling faster, more reliable booting processes.
Unlike traditional hard drives, flash memory retains data without power, ensuring seamless and consistent data access. Booting directly from flash memory accelerates system performance while enhancing reliability and efficiency, making it an indispensable component of cutting-edge embedded systems.
Speed and Efficiency Flash memory significantly reduces boot times compared to traditional mechanical storage. In automotive systems, this translates to faster startups, boosting safety and user experience. Industrial automation benefits from minimized downtime, increasing productivity. In consumer devices like smartphones, flash memory ensures the quick responsiveness users expect, redefining performance standards across industries.
Reliability and Durability The solid-state design of flash memory eliminates moving parts, offering superior durability. It withstands harsh environments, including extreme temperatures and vibrations, making it ideal for aerospace, defense, and remote monitoring systems. Its non-volatile nature guarantees data retention, even during power fluctuations, ensuring consistent performance in mission-critical applications.
Power Efficiency for a Sustainable Future Flash memory’s low power consumption makes it perfect for battery-powered devices like wearables and medical monitors. By extending battery life, it enhances user experience while contributing to sustainability through reduced energy use. For manufacturers, this means delivering eco-friendly, reliable devices that meet modern consumer demands.
Cost-Effectiveness and Scalability Advances in flash memory technology have lowered costs, making it accessible for various applications. Its scalability supports everything from compact IoT devices to complex industrial systems. This adaptability ensures that embedded systems can evolve seamlessly as their functionality and complexity grow.
领英推荐
Enhanced Security Features Flash memory’s security features, such as encryption and secure boot, protect against unauthorized access and malicious attacks. In automotive systems, secure boot ensures software integrity, while in healthcare, encryption safeguards sensitive patient data. These features make flash memory a trusted choice for industries prioritizing data security.
The Future of Flash Memory in Embedded Systems Emerging innovations, like 3D NAND technology, promise greater storage density and affordability. As embedded systems integrate artificial intelligence and edge computing, flash memory will play a pivotal role in managing data efficiently and securely. However, addressing challenges like data volume management and system compatibility will be crucial.
